Mike Deering, executive vice president of the Missouri Cattlemen’s Association, was the keynote speaker at last week’s lunch and learn. Other speakers included Josh Stilley, MD, emergency medicine, MU Health Care; and Darla Eggers, Sydenstricker Genetics. The event was also highlighted by giveaways and vendors.

Van-Far's Reece Culwell was one of the most valuable players for the Indians last season as determined by his all-conference and all-district selections. Culwell surpassed 100 career strikeouts in his first outing this season.
